云计算软件技术文档
1. 核心功能概述
云计算软件作为现代IT基础设施的核心组件,旨在通过虚拟化技术整合计算、存储和网络资源,提供弹性可扩展的服务能力。其主要功能包括:
云计算软件适用于企业私有云、混合云及行业专属云场景,其核心价值在于降低IT运维复杂度并提升资源利用率达60%以上。
2. 典型应用场景
2.1 企业数字化转型
为金融、制造等行业提供以下能力:
2.2 科研计算加速
为高校和科研机构提供:
3. 系统部署指南
3.1 硬件配置要求
| 组件 | 最低配置 | 推荐配置 |
| 管理节点 | 8核CPU/32GB内存/1TB SSD | 16核CPU/64GB内存/2TB NVMe |
| 计算节点 | 16核CPU/64GB内存/10Gbps网卡 | 32核CPU/128GB内存/25Gbps网卡 |
| 存储节点 | 12盘位JBOD/100TB RAW | 分布式存储集群(Ceph或GlusterFS) |
> 注:需预留20%资源用于系统冗余,每增加50台设备需增设1台管理节点。
3.2 软件环境准备
1. 操作系统:CentOS 7.9/Ubuntu 20.04 LTS(需关闭SELinux和防火墙)
2. 虚拟化层:KVM+QEMU或VMware vSphere 7.0
3. 容器引擎:Docker 20.10+,Kubernetes 1.23+
4. 数据库:MySQL 8.0集群或PostgreSQL 12高可用架构
4. 操作流程详解
4.1 虚拟机创建步骤
1. 选择镜像:从CentOS、Windows Server等200+标准化镜像库选取,支持自定义ISO上传。
2. 资源配置:
3. 网络绑定:可选VLAN、VXLAN或SDN网络,安全组需配置入站规则(示例:仅开放TCP 22/3389端口)。
4.2 弹性扩缩容策略
5. 安全配置规范
5.1 访问控制矩阵
| 角色 | 权限范围 |
| 系统管理员 | 全资源操作、审计日志查看 |
| 运维工程师 | 虚拟机启停、备份恢复 |
| 普通用户 | 仅限自有资源管理 |
5.2 数据保护机制
6. 故障排查手册
6.1 常见问题处理
| 故障现象 | 排查步骤 |
| 虚拟机启动失败 | 检查QEMU进程状态/镜像MD5校验 |
| 网络延迟异常 | 使用tcpdump抓包分析VXLAN封装效率 |
| 存储性能下降 | 监控Ceph OSD的IOPS和延迟指标 |
6.2 日志收集规范
`/var/log/cloud/controller.log`(管理操作记录)
`/var/lib/docker/containers//-json.log`(容器运行时日志)
7. 性能优化建议
7.1 计算密集型应用
7.2 IO密集型应用
本文依据行业最佳实践和主流云平台实施经验编写,完整技术细节可参考《云计算系统架构白皮书》及ISO/IEC 17789标准。云计算软件的实施需紧密结合业务需求,建议通过POC测试验证方案可行性。
发表评论
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。